Musical Instrument Museum

The Musical Instrument Museum offers a unique experience for visitors of all ages. With an extensive collection of over 13,000 instruments from around the world, the museum showcases the rich diversity of music and its cultural significance. Each exhibit features expertly curated displays that not only highlight the instruments themselves but also include fascinating stories of the artists and traditions behind them. Visitors can engage with interactive exhibits, playing instruments from different cultures and eras.

One of the museum's standout features is the Experience Gallery, which allows guests to play various instruments under the guidance of skilled instructors. The museum also hosts live performances and educational programs, enhancing its appeal to music enthusiasts. For those seeking a deeper appreciation of music, guided tours are available, providing insights into the museum's vast collection. Located in Phoenix, this destination attracts both tourists and locals, making it a must-visit for anyone interested in the art of music.

Piestewa Peak

Located in the heart of Phoenix, Piestewa Peak is a popular destination for outdoor enthusiasts and hikers. The peak is part of the Phoenix Mountains Preserve, offering trails that range from easy to challenging. Many visitors flock to the area to enjoy the stunning views of the surrounding desert landscape and the city skyline. As one of the highest points in the Phoenix Mountain range, it provides an excellent opportunity for those looking to immerse themselves in nature while staying close to urban amenities.

The main hiking trail leads to the summit, where panoramic vistas await. Along the way, hikers can encounter unique desert flora and fauna, as well as informative signage about the local ecosystem. It’s not uncommon to see wildlife, making each hike a chance for some memorable encounters. The area also features picnic spots, allowing families and groups to relax and enjoy a meal after their trek. This combination of adventure and tranquility makes Piestewa Peak a must-visit for anyone exploring Phoenix.

Cave Creek Regional Park

Cave Creek Regional Park provides a beautiful escape into nature with its expansive trails and diverse wildlife. The park spans over 2,900 acres, offering numerous opportunities for hiking, horseback riding, and mountain biking. Various trails cater to differing levels of experience, making it accessible for everyone from families to seasoned outdoor enthusiasts. The stunning desert landscapes feature rich flora and fauna, allowing visitors to immerse themselves in the region's unique ecosystem.

Picnic areas scattered throughout the park invite visitors to take a break and enjoy the serene surroundings. Scenic viewpoints offer breathtaking vistas of the Sonoran Desert, especially during sunrise and sunset. Additionally, the park frequently hosts educational programs and guided tours, enhancing the experience for those eager to learn about the area's natural history and cultural significance. Whether you're seeking adventure or tranquility, this park is sure to provide memorable moments in the heart of Arizona's beauty.

Arizona Boardwalk

The Arizona Boardwalk offers an exciting fusion of entertainment and education designed for visitors of all ages. This vibrant destination features a collection of attractions that cater to diverse interests, from the enthralling Wonderspaces exhibition to the captivating Butterfly Wonderland, an indoor rainforest that showcases thousands of butterflies. Guests can also discover the aquatic wonders at the OdySea Aquarium, home to various marine species and immersive displays.

Beyond the various attractions, the Arizona Boardwalk includes unique dining options and shops, ensuring a well-rounded experience. Families can indulge in delicious meals or treat themselves to sweet snacks after exploring the attractions. Live performances and events often take place on-site, adding to the lively atmosphere. The Arizona Boardwalk serves as a perfect spot for a day filled with entertainment and discovery.
